Your Postgres data broke
3 hours ago.
Nobody noticed.

Data Watchtower monitors freshness, volume, null rates, duplicates, and schema drift. Every check is auditable. Every alert has context.

terminal

Trusted by data teams at

Acme CorpNorthwindGlobexInitechUmbrellaSoylentMassive DynamicWeyland-YutaniCyberdyneTyrell CorpAcme CorpNorthwindGlobexInitechUmbrellaSoylentMassive DynamicWeyland-YutaniCyberdyneTyrell Corp

What we monitor

Five checks that catch 90% of data quality issues.

Freshness Monitoring

Know the instant a table stops updating. Track staleness down to the minute across every dataset.

Row Count Spikes

Catch volume anomalies — sudden spikes or drops vs. your rolling average.

+47%

Null Rate

Monitor null rates per column. Alert when they drift past your threshold.

0.02%

Duplicate Detection

Find duplicate rows on key columns before they corrupt downstream aggregations.

Schema Drift

Detect column additions, removals, and type changes the moment they hit your DB.

- feeDECIMAL(10,2)

How it works

Three steps. Five minutes. Done.

Step 01

Connect

Add your Postgres connection string. Read-only access, encrypted at rest.

Step 02

Configure

Pick tables, choose check types, set thresholds. Schedule or run on-demand.

Step 03

Relax

Get alerted on failures with context. Review the daily health report over coffee.

Not another data platform.

Data Watchtower does one thing: monitor the quality of data already in your Postgres database. No warehouse migration. No dbt integration. No 200-page setup guide. Connect a read-only user, pick your tables, set thresholds, and get alerts when something breaks. If you have a Postgres database and a Slack channel, you can be running in five minutes.

Start monitoring your Postgres data.

Free while in beta. No credit card required. Set up in under five minutes.